A Preferred Funding Option Comes From Private Money Lenders

For real estate investing to pay off big it requires money that is equally as big. This sometimes can become a road block that will stop many real estate investors. When the only thing that is standing between you and a real estate deal is money, consider a private lender. There are many private money lenders out there. You just have to know where to look for them and how to sell them on your investment.
Private money is a quick way for real estate investors to acquire the money for real estate deals. Private money lending is the way to go for those searching a financing option that will allow them to purchase, rehab and resell properties. The lending criteria will be looser with private money lenders than with standard financial institutions.
Private lenders main concern is how you will pay the money back and what can they expect from their investment in the way of profits. When you have equity in the property with a solid plan set to pay back the loan, you will have a better chance of being approved for a private money loan. There are private investors who are eager to get into the real estate market but lack of knowledge keeps them from pursuing that direction.
To start your search for private lenders ask a mortgage consultant. Since they're already in the industry they will connections to private money. Find a real estate investment club (REI) for another possible source. You can also find private money from friends, family members, colleagues, or from business contacts and acquaintances.
Private lenders can come from all walks of life. Inquire with portfolio lenders, real estate brokers, REO agents as well as institutional investors. Once you find a private lender you should keep their info on hand, who knows when you might need it, right? Having more than one in your rolodex can’t hurt either.
